12.1 Configuration

A basic IP-PBX system should have three major components
including IP-PBX server, user clients and gateway working together
to provide necessary PBX functions. A user client can be an
embedded hardware device such as ATA, IP phone or software IP
phone running on PC, PDA. The following table shows their roles
and configuration parameters required.
